to whip up
[phrase form: whip]
01
to make food very quickly
Transitive: to whip up food or a meal

Examples
She whipped a batch of cookies up for the bake sale.
02
to make someone feel strongly about something
Transitive: to whip up an emotion
Examples
The artist 's performance whipped up a wave of emotion in the audience.
